Why Choose Singapore for Company Registration? Exploring Its Multiple Advantages and Endless Opportunities

In today's rapidly evolving global economic landscape, a company's choice of overseas registration jurisdiction is not only a matter of operational efficiency, but also significantly impacts its future growth potential. In recent years, more and more international businesses have turned their attention to Southeast Asia. As the region's financial and business hub, Singapore has become the top choice for entrepreneurs and investors worldwide, thanks to its stable environment, strategic location, efficient business climate, and highly attractive tax policies.

1. A Stable Political and Legal Environment That Supports Business Growth

Since its independence in 1965, Singapore has maintained a high level of political stability and social order. This stability is reflected not only in effective governance but also in a transparent and fair judicial system. According to the World Bank's Worldwide Governance Indicators WGI, Singapore consistently ranks among the top countries globally in terms of government effectiveness and rule of law.

This stability offers multinational companies a predictable and secure business environment, minimizing the risks associated with sudden policy changes or social unrest. In an era of rising global geopolitical risks, Singapore’s resilience has become an even more compelling advantage, making it a key safe haven for risk-averse businesses.

2. Strategic Location and World-Class Infrastructure

Singapore is strategically located at the heart of Southeast Asia, bridging the East and West. It plays a key role in China's Belt and Road Initiative and is a signatory to the Regional Comprehensive Economic Partnership RCEP, making it an ideal gateway for companies looking to enter the ASEAN market and the broader Asia-Pacific region.

The country boasts world-class ports, airports, and communication infrastructure, ensuring seamless logistics and information flows. Changi Airport, one of the busiest aviation hubs in the world, serves over 60 million passengers annually, offering tremendous convenience for international business operations.

3. A Highly Competitive Tax Regime

Singapore's tax system is widely regarded as one of the most attractive in the world. The maximum corporate income tax rate is just 17%, significantly lower than that of most developed countries in Europe and North America. Moreover, Singapore follows a territorial tax system, meaning only income sourced within Singapore is taxed, while foreign-sourced income is generally exempt from corporate income tax.

In addition, Singapore has signed over 80 Double Taxation Avoidance Agreements DTAs with countries around the world, significantly reducing the cross-border tax burden. This tax advantage is particularly beneficial for companies in industries such as technology, finance, and trade.

4. An Open Economic System and Free Capital Flow

The Monetary Authority of Singapore MAS maintains a prudent monetary policy that ensures the stability of the Singapore dollar. At the same time, the country maintains an open attitude toward foreign investment. Businesses can freely repatriate profits to their home countries without restrictions on currency exchange, which is crucial for multinational companies managing global capital flows.

In recent years, Singapore has also emerged as a global leader in emerging financial sectors such as fintech and green finance. In 2025, MAS announced further liberalization of its regulatory framework for virtual asset service providers, attracting a wave of blockchain and digital finance companies to set up operations in Singapore. This creates a fertile environment for companies looking to enter the emerging technology sector.

5. A Globalized Business Environment and Rich Talent Pool

Singapore consistently ranks at the top of global ease-of-doing-business indices. According to the World Bank’s 2025 Doing Business report, Singapore excels in areas such as starting a business, obtaining construction permits, accessing electricity, and enforcing contracts, with remarkably efficient administrative procedures.

Singapore is a multicultural society where English is the official language, while Mandarin, Malay, and Tamil are also widely spoken. This linguistic diversity facilitates smooth communication with businesses across Asia. Furthermore, Singapore’s world-class education system produces a steady supply of highly skilled professionals, particularly in fields such as finance, technology, and engineering.

6. Strong Policy Support and a Robust Startup Ecosystem

Singapore places great emphasis on supporting small and medium-sized enterprises SMEs and startups, offering a wide range of incentives. For instance, Enterprise Singapore and the Monetary Authority of Singapore MAS provide various funding programs, tax incentives, and incubation support to help startups grow rapidly.

The Global-Asia Innovation Corridor initiative, for example, encourages foreign startups to collaborate with local institutions, facilitating technology transfer and market expansion. Singapore is also home to several tech parks and innovation centers, such as One-North, which offer tech companies one-stop services and comprehensive resources.

7. Emerging Trends Singapore as a Tech and Financial Hub in Asia

As global capital and businesses shift toward Asia, Singapore is accelerating its transformation into a leading tech and financial hub in the region. According to Bloomberg, in 2025, major international tech companies such as Meta, Google, and Amazon significantly expanded their investments in Singapore. At the same time, many Chinese tech firms have also established regional headquarters in Singapore to better serve the Southeast Asian market.

Singapore is also at the forefront of green finance and sustainability. In early 2025, the country announced the establishment of a Green and Sustainability-Finance Centre to promote the development of green bonds and carbon trading markets. This initiative presents new growth opportunities for environmentally conscious businesses and sustainable investment projects.
